在当今数字化时代,在线设计网站已经成为连接设计师与客户的重要桥梁,这些平台不仅为用户提供了一个便捷的设计工具箱,也为设计师们提供了一个展示才华和赚取收入的舞台,本文将深入探讨在线设计网站的源码及其背后所蕴含的技术细节,以及它们如何助力创意与设计的无限可能。
在线设计网站的功能概述
-
图形设计与编辑 在线设计网站通常配备强大的图形编辑功能,允许用户创建、修改和优化各种视觉元素,从简单的文本框到复杂的矢量图形,用户可以轻松地实现他们的设计构想。
-
网页布局与原型设计 对于需要构建网页或移动应用的用户来说,在线设计网站提供了丰富的模板和组件,帮助用户快速搭建出美观且实用的界面原型。
-
品牌包装与营销材料 设计师可以利用在线平台制作标志、名片、海报等品牌宣传物料,满足企业在市场营销中的多样化需求。
图片来源于网络,如有侵权联系删除
-
定制化产品与服务 一些高级在线设计网站还支持定制化产品的生成,如个性化礼品、服装或其他商品,让用户的创意得以转化为实物。
技术架构与技术选型
在线设计网站的源码涉及多个关键技术领域,包括前端开发框架、后端服务器技术以及数据库管理等,以下是对一些关键技术的简要介绍:
-
前端开发框架
- React: 用于构建响应式和动态内容的用户界面。
- Vue.js: 轻量级的JavaScript框架,适用于复杂的应用程序开发。
- Angular: 强大的MVC结构,适合大型企业级应用程序的开发。
-
后端服务器技术
- Node.js: 利用单线程事件驱动模式处理大量并发请求的高效解决方案。
- Django/Flask: Python编写的Web框架,易于学习和维护。
- Ruby on Rails: 快速开发小型和中型项目的强大工具集。
-
数据库管理
- MySQL/PostgreSQL: 关系型数据库管理系统,用于存储和管理大量的结构化数据。
- MongoDB: 非关系型文档数据库,适合处理半结构化和无结构的海量数据。
用户体验与交互设计
在线设计网站的成功与否在很大程度上取决于其提供的用户体验(UX)和用户界面(UI)的质量,以下是几个关键的考虑因素:
-
简洁易用的操作流程 设计师应该能够迅速上手并完成设计任务,因此直观的操作流程至关重要。
-
实时预览与反馈机制 实时更新设计效果可以让设计师及时调整和完善自己的作品,提高工作效率和质量。
-
丰富的资源库与素材共享 提供海量的免费素材和模板,可以帮助新手快速入门并获得灵感的源泉。
安全性考量
图片来源于网络,如有侵权联系删除
随着网络攻击的不断升级,保护用户数据和隐私成为在线设计网站必须面对的重要问题,为了确保系统的安全性和可靠性,开发者应采取一系列措施:
-
HTTPS加密传输 使用SSL/TLS协议对数据进行加密,防止中间人攻击和数据泄露。
-
输入验证与防注入 对所有输入进行严格的校验,避免SQL注入和其他类型的恶意代码执行。
-
定期漏洞扫描与修复 定期检查系统是否存在潜在的安全风险,并及时修补漏洞以确保系统的稳定性。
未来发展趋势展望
随着科技的不断进步,在线设计网站的未来发展前景广阔,以下是几个值得关注的趋势方向:
-
AI辅助设计 利用机器学习算法为用户提供智能化的建议和建议,例如自动化的颜色搭配方案推荐等。
-
跨平台兼容性增强 支持更多设备和操作系统,使设计师能够在不同的平台上无缝工作。
-
社区互动与合作 通过建立设计师之间的交流平台,促进资源共享和创新合作,共同推动行业的发展。
在线设计网站作为连接设计师与客户的桥梁,正日益发挥着越来越重要的作用,通过对源码和技术细节的了解,我们可以更好地理解这些平台的运作原理和发展潜力,在未来,我们有理由相信,在线设计网站将继续引领创意与设计的潮流,为人们的生活带来更多的美好体验。
标签: #在线设计 网站源码
评论列表